Bakso (Meatball Soup)

🌍 Southeast Asian, Java Difficulty: ●●●○○



Ingredients

  • 500g beef (finely ground)
  • 100g tapioca starch
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 1 tsp salt
  • ½ tsp pepper
  • ice water. **Broth:** 1.5L beef broth
  • 3 cloves garlic
  • salt
  • white pepper
  • celery leaves
  • fried shallots. **Serve:** yellow noodles
  • rice vermicelli
  • fried tofu
  • bok choy
  • chili sauce

Method

  1. Processing — Process beef, starch, garlic, salt, pepper until very smooth; add ice water for texture.
  2. Step 2 — Form balls; drop into boiling water; cook until floating, then 3 min more.
  3. Simmering — Simmer broth with garlic, seasoning.
  4. Assembling — Assemble bowls: noodles, bakso, tofu, greens; pour broth over; garnish.
